USS Cabot (CVL-28)

Cabot ( Eng. Cabot ), CVL-28 - a light aircraft carrier of the Independence type , which was in service with the US Navy . Was laid down as the light cruiser "Wilmington" ( English Wilmington ) type "Cleveland" in 1942 , reordered and completed as an aircraft carrier in 1942-1943. Actively used since January 1944 in battles in the Pacific during the Second World War , taking part in many important battles. In 1947 , like most U.S. aircraft carriers, it was withdrawn to the reserve. It was re-commissioned in 1948 , but already as a training aircraft carrier, since the size of the ship was already insufficient for operations with new jet aircraft, and since 1955 it was put back into reserve. In 1965 - 1967 the Cabot underwent repair and modernization, after which it was leased to the Spanish Navy under the name Dedalo ( Spanish Dedalo ) and number R 01 . In 1972, it was completely redeemed by Spain and remained in the arsenal of its fleet for another decade and a half. With the introduction of the new Principe de Asturias aircraft carrier in the Spanish fleet in 1989 , the Daedalus was decommissioned and handed over to the United States, which planned to turn it into a floating museum , but in the end these plans were not implemented and in 2000 the aircraft carrier was sold for scrapping.
